Scope of the job

As Senior Clinical Development Scientist, you will be part of our growing clinical development team, and will use your methodological, analytical and scientific expertise to develop smart study designs in different phases of clinical development. You will have a key role in study design, protocol writing, statistical analysis plan development, data cleaning, interpreting study results for data-driven decision making, and writing of clinical study reports. To best achieve this, you will keep up to date with conference updates and literature publications. You will work in close collaboration with Clinical Operations, Biostatistics, Data Management, and Translational Science, as well as other stakeholders, to ensure the right data is collected with the right study set up and the right analysis performed.

 

As an experienced professional with a complete understanding of the field of clinical research, you will be instrumental in the development of our clinical program with novel CAR-T therapies in multiple (hemato-)oncological indications towards clinical trials and regulatory approval. By doing so, you are contributing directly to the initial treatment of cancer patients, and the generation of data to make these CAR-Ts widely available.

Job requirements

Who are you?

  • Master’s degree or PhD in (Bio-)Medical or Life Sciences

  • 5+ years of clinical trial experience in a similar role and a hemato-oncology background are required

  • Experience with cell therapies eligibility review and understanding of the CAR-T manufacturing process is preferred

  • Understanding of phase I-III drug development

  • Excellent team player, able to deliver in a demanding environment

  • Experience with health authority interactions, preferably for BLA submission

  • Experience in interacting with clinical sites and KOLs

  • Excellent writing and communication skills both towards team members within the company as towards external contacts

  • Self-driven and can-do mindset, without compromising quality and compliance
